Why Do Cars Need Venting Anyway?
Think about it: your car isn’t just a metal box on wheels; it’s full of sealed compartments that heat up, cool down, and deal with all sorts of weather. Without proper venting, moisture sneaks in, pressure builds up, and boom – you’ve got fogged lights that make night driving risky or an ECU that’s shorting out because of condensation. Automotive vents are basically like tiny breathers that let air flow in a controlled way, keeping out water, dust, and dirt while equalizing pressure.

Tackling Headlight Fog with Breather Vents
Headlights are one of those parts you don’t think about until they start acting up. You know, that annoying mist inside the lens that won’t go away? It’s usually from temperature swings – hot bulbs inside a cold housing pull in moist air, and without a way to vent it properly, it condenses. A good headlight breather vent fixes this by allowing air exchange without letting water or debris in.

Here’s a quick breakdown of how these work:
| Özellik | Fayda | Example Issue Solved |
|---|---|---|
| Waterproof Membrane | Blocks liquid but lets vapor out | Prevents internal condensation from rain or washes |
| Pressure Equalization | Reduces vacuum effects | Stops fog from rapid cooling after driving |
| Dust Resistance | Keeps particles away | Maintains clear lenses over time |

Safeguarding Your ECU with Protection Vents
Now, shifting gears to the ECU – that’s the engine control unit, the brain of your car that handles everything from fuel injection to emissions. It’s sealed tight to protect the electronics, but that sealing can trap pressure or let moisture build if not vented right. An ECU protection vent is key here, balancing internal pressure while keeping out contaminants.

Let’s look at some pros in a table to make it clearer:
| Vent Type | Key Advantage | Gerçek Dünya Etkisi |
|---|---|---|
| Adhesive Vents | Easy to apply on existing housings | Quick fix for pressure buildup in older ECUs |
| Snap-Fit Vents | Secure and durable | Withstands vibrations in trucks or SUVs |
| Membrane-Based | High breathability with IP rating | Protects against dust and water ingress, as per Gore’s automotive venting standards |
Industry insights from places like Oxyphen highlight how these vents enable gas exchange for pressure compensation, which is crucial in electronics. Without it, you risk overheating or vacuum pulls that damage seals. What’s the deal with headlight fogging, and how do vents fix it?
Headlight fogging happens when moisture gets trapped inside from temperature changes. A headlight breather vent lets that moist air escape without letting more water in, keeping things dry.
